disquiet
uncountable noun: Disquiet is a feeling of worry or anxiety. verb: If something disquiets you, it makes you feel anxious. disquiet in American English a disturbed or uneasy feeling; anxiety; restlessness restless; uneasy to make anxious, uneasy, or restless; disturb; fret adjective: uneasy; disquieted noun: lack of calm, peace, or ease; anxiety; uneasiness transitive verb: to deprive of calmness, equanimity, or peace; disturb; make uneasy |
